diff --git a/roles/kubernetes-apps/ingress_controller/ingress_nginx/templates/ds-ingress-nginx-controller.yml.j2 b/roles/kubernetes-apps/ingress_controller/ingress_nginx/templates/ds-ingress-nginx-controller.yml.j2
index 039ccd01d37b62c8ac34a8e7908fc1ac0b04ab69..f0db47bcd5e36af9695566383ed1405300458ee5 100644
--- a/roles/kubernetes-apps/ingress_controller/ingress_nginx/templates/ds-ingress-nginx-controller.yml.j2
+++ b/roles/kubernetes-apps/ingress_controller/ingress_nginx/templates/ds-ingress-nginx-controller.yml.j2
@@ -28,7 +28,7 @@ spec:
 {% endif %}
 {% if ingress_nginx_nodeselector %}
       nodeSelector:
-        {{ ingress_nginx_nodeselector | to_nice_yaml }}
+        {{ ingress_nginx_nodeselector | to_nice_yaml | indent(width=8) }}
 {%- endif %}
 {% if ingress_nginx_tolerations %}
       tolerations: